Bow Down: Women in Art

Bow Down is a podcast about significant women artists from the past, hosted by Jennifer Higgie, editor at large at Frieze.

Women have been expressing themselves since the beginning of time. Yet, ask around and you’ll find that most people struggle to name even one non-male artist from before the 20th century. For each 20-minute episode, Jennifer invites an artist, writer, historian or curator to nominate an artist to whom we should all … well, bow down.
